How much does a Information Technology Director make?

The average salary for a Information Technology Director is $137,848 per year in the US.

An Information Technology (IT) Director earns a solid salary. On average, an IT Director makes about $137,848 per year. This means they make more than many other jobs. The salary can depend on many things. These include where the IT Director works and how much experience they have.

Here are some details about IT Director salaries:

  • The bottom 10% of IT Directors make around $60,643.
  • The top 10% make about $233,580 or more.
  • Most IT Directors fall somewhere in the middle.

How to earn more as a Information Technology Director?

Aspiring Information Technology Directors can increase their earning potential by focusing on a few key areas. With the right skills and experiences, one can achieve a higher salary and better job opportunities. This article highlights five factors to consider for earning more in this role.

Firstly, gaining relevant certifications can significantly boost earnings. Certifications such as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P), Certified Information Technology Project Management (CITPM), and Certified Information Systems Auditor (CISA) demonstrate a high level of expertise. These credentials can make an individual more competitive in the job market and can lead to higher-paying positions. Continuing education and staying updated with the latest industry trends also play a crucial role in career advancement.

Secondly, leadership experience is vital. Directors who have successfully led large teams and projects are more likely to earn higher salaries. Experience with strategic planning and managing IT budgets can set a candidate apart. Building a strong professional network within the industry can also open doors to higher-paying roles. Networking can lead to learning opportunities and job referrals from experienced professionals.

Other factors to consider include:

  1. Advanced degrees
  2. Specialization in emerging technologies
  3. Proven track record of successful IT implementations
  4. Strong communication and interpersonal skills
  5. Willingness to take on additional responsibilities
